Add more debugging information for bgworker termination tests of worker_spi

widowbird has failed again after af8837a10b, with the same symptoms of
a backend still lying around when attempting a database rename with a
bgworker connected to the database being renamed.

We are still not sure yet how the failure can be reached, if this is a
timing issue in the test or an actual bug in the logic used for
interruptible bgworkers.  This commit adds more debugging information in
the backend to help with the analysis as a temporary measure.

Another thing I have noticed is that the queries launching the dynamic
bgworkers or checking pg_stat_activity would connect to the database
renamed.  These are switched to use 'postgres'.  That will hopefully
remove some of the friction of the test, but I doubt that this is the
end of the story.
